SOL Strategies and Superstate Join Forces to Revolutionize Stock Trading on Solana
SOL Strategies has partnered with Superstate to explore tokenizing its public shares on the Solana blockchain, signaling a potential new era for traditional finance. On April 25, 2025, SOL Strategies signed a preliminary agreement with Superstate to leverage the latter’s “Opening Bell” platform for this initiative.

SOL Strategies, a prominent player in the Solana ecosystem, is at the forefront of a wave that could merge traditional finance with the cutting-edge world of blockchain technology. By converting their public shares into digital tokens on Solana, SOL Strategies aims to tap into the benefits of blockchain, such as real-time settlement and global investor access. Tokenization is the process of converting traditional assets into digital tokens on a blockchain, offering increased liquidity and transparency.
Superstate’s “Opening Bell” platform is designed to facilitate the issuance and trading of SEC-registered equities on blockchain networks. SEC-registered equities are stocks that comply with the regulations set by the U.S. Securities and Exchange Commission, ensuring they meet certain standards for investor protection. Through tokenization, investors could gain the ability to interact with decentralized finance (DeFi) protocols, which is a financial system built on blockchain that operates without traditional intermediaries like banks.
BlackRock, the world’s largest asset manager, recently expanded its $1.7 billion BUIDL fund to the Solana blockchain. This move by BlackRock not only validates Solana’s potential but also paves the way for more institutional interest in blockchain-based assets. As Leah Wald, CEO of SOL Strategies, put it, “Publicly listed tokenized equity represents a natural evolution in capital markets.” Her words encapsulate the optimism surrounding the integration of blockchain technology with traditional finance, while also acknowledging the experimental nature of the project.
The excitement doesn’t stop there. Robinhood, the popular fintech platform, is gearing up to launch tokenized stock trading in the EU, potentially using Solana as the backbone. This development could further cement Solana’s role in the tokenization of traditional assets, offering European investors 24/7 access to US stocks. It’s like giving investors the keys to the stock market anytime, anywhere.
Despite the buzz, SOL Strategies remains cautious. The company has not made any financial commitments or set a timeline for tokenization, and regulatory engagement with the Canadian Securities Exchange (CSE) is still pending. The initiative remains exploratory, aimed at assessing the viability of tokenizing shares without impacting current shareholders or operations.
